Abstract
Some Avestan words have been more of a subject for discussion and debate among scholars of Avestan texts; every scholar has interpreted and analyzed the words and the texts based on their own evidence. Although many of Avestan words have clear and specific roots, there still exist some which have gained significance through etymological and analytical research conducted on them due to disagreements among linguists. The current study is a survey on three such words: (1) Pairika (Pairik?-), (2) Khnathaiti (Xn??aiti-) and (3) Gandarewa (Ga?dar?Ba-). These are the names of mythological creatures of the younger Avestan texts. This study is a precise examination of the etymology and source of these words.
